SM Puerto Princesa takes precaution against nCoV
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ter
Print Friendly, PDF & Email

SM City Puerto Princesa started putting alcohol dispensers at its entrances, comfort rooms, and offices as a precautionary measure against the spread of the novel coronavirus (nCoV).

The mall management encourages all their employees and customers to sanitize their hands upon entering the mall, or after using the comfort rooms.

“At SM, we value our customers’ safety and general wellbeing. This initiative does not mean that the novel coronavirus has reached Puerto Princesa, but we would like to provide a safe environment to our mallgoers,” said Darrell Sy, assistant mall manager of SM City Puerto Princesa.

Aside from alcohol dispensers, escalator handrails, elevators, railings, and all parts with frequent customer contact are being regularly sanitized.

 

Security guards of SM City Puerto Princesa are also wearing facemasks for health and sanitary purposes.

Mallgoers who feel unwell may proceed to the Mall Clinic at the lower ground level for immediate medical attention.
